Mazak Spotlights Value and Performance of New VCU 400 5X at DISCOVER 2013

Rotary/tilt table brings accurate and affordable full 5-axis machining to small parts processing

FLORENCE, Ky., Oct. 8, 2013 – At DISCOVER 2013, Mazak demonstrated its new VERTICAL CENTER UNIVERSAL 400-5X, a small-footprint vertical machining center that features a 5-axis rotary/tilt table with durable, high-speed roller gear cam technology so that manufacturers can produce small complex parts, such as those for the aerospace industry, productively and profitably.



Featuring a powerful, rigid CAT-40 taper 10,000-rpm spindle, the VCU 400-5X offers unbeatable metal removal capabilities in common materials, including steel, aluminum and cast iron. Other maximum spindle speeds are available, such as 12,000 rpm and 20,000 rpm in 40-taper as well as 42,000 rpm in E40 (HSK), so that users can effectively match spindle performance with their part machining requirements.

The spindle chiller on the VCU 400-5X maintains a constant spindle temperature to prevent heat build up and improve machining accuracy. Other benefits of the chiller include extended spindle life, increased machining capacity and reduced maintenance costs.

A 20-tool standard storage capacity on the VCU 400-5X ensures continuous machining operation, while an optional 30-tool magazine is available to further reduce set-up times and increase machining flexibility. To reduce non-cut times, the VCU 400-5X features a cam-driven automatic tool changer that quickly exchanges tools and gets the spindle back in the cut in the shortest times possible. Reliable tool monitoring on the machine maximizes production efficiency and lowers operating costs via early problem detection.

Axes travels of 19.88” (505 mm) in X, 15.74” (400 mm) in Y and 17.12” (435 mm) in Z allow the machine to produce part sizes up to 15.74” x 15.74” x 9.84” (400 mm x 400 mm x 250 mm). The machine’s three linear axes attain high-speed rapid traverse rates of 945 ipm (24 m/min).

For precise 5-axis machining, the trunion-style rotary/tilt table on the VCU 400-5X is constructed with durable high-speed roller gear cam drive technology for high torsional rigidity and positioning accuracy. The table tilts +95 degrees/-45 degrees in the B-axis and rotates 360 degrees in the C-axis and can accommodate workpiece weights up to 440 lbs.

The machine also features Mazak’s MX Hybrid Roller Guide System that enables it to deliver high levels of durability and reliability, resulting in long-term accuracy. The innovative way system increases vibration dampening, extends tool life, handles higher load capacities and eliminates tramp oil in the coolant by utilizing a greener grease-based lubrication system.

Mazak equips the VCU 400-5X with the new MATRIX 2 CNC control, specifically for optimized 5-axis machining. The control incorporates both enhanced hardware and software functionalities that make it easy to use while also delivering high accuracy and increased productivity for the machine. The control’s hardware performance is much faster with higher processing speeds for small increment operation, and a 5-axis spline interpolation function included in the control’s software provides smooth toolpaths from long block-by-block programs, easy tool vector control and shorter cycle times as well as superior five-axis surface finishes.

The VCU 400-5X is part of the VERTICAL CENTER UNIVERSAL Series where Mazak takes a simple modular design concept and turns it into a versatile, small-footprint vertical machining center selection with advanced capabilities for cost-effectively handling any small-parts machining requirement.

The series, which consists of the VCU 300, VCU 400 and VCU 500, provides what Mazak considers the ultimate in manufacturing flexibility through 13 different machine configurations, including 3-axis and 5-axis versions, various X-axis stroke sizes and pallet changing capabilities.

According to company officials, only Mazak offers such a wide range of machine configurations within one design platform. Whether parts are simple or complex, produced in low, medium of high volumes, the VERTICAL CENTER UNIVERSAL Series has a machine that can offer the perfect balance of advanced technology, increased productivity and maximum value.

About Mazak Corporation

Mazak Corporation is a leader in the design and manufacture of productive machine tool solutions. Committed to being a partner to customers with innovative technology, its world-class facility in Florence, Kentucky produces over 70 models of turning centers, Multi-Tasking machines and vertical machining centers, including 5-axis models, Hybrid Additive processing machines and Swiss Turning Machines. Continuously investing in manufacturing technology allows the Mazak iSMART Factory™ to be the most advanced and efficient in the industry, providing high-quality and reliable products. Mazak maintains eight Technology Centers across North America to provide local hands-on applications, service and sales support to customers.
